Page 1 spartan3 starter kit board user guide ug v1. This tutorial is designed to assist users who wish to use the lcd screen on the spartan 3e board. It seems difficult to find and very expensive and i am wondering if there is something similar and cheaper or i must use that exact board. Download the linux installer tar file shown in the video.
We will be implementing a simple decoder circuit that uses the switches on the. I saw that this board is still on digilent home page so there must be a w. The files you replace just include changes from lattice logic to xilinx logic. Vivado does not support their legacy devices including a bunch of cplds, spartan 3 devices and spartan 6 devices. The spartan 3e platform builds on the success of the earlier spartan 3 platform by adding higher features that improve system performance and reduce the cost of configuration. Chu, fpga prototyping by verilog examples xilinx spartan 3 version p. Xilinx ug494 virtex4 fx12 powerpc and microblaze edition kit. This tutorial is on how to install xilinx vivado tool on linux os ubuntu or centos or redhat. I have a spartan 3e starter kit which i bought a few years ago. Montavista linux image and how to build a similar image using the montavista linux development tools. Xilinx ug494 virtex4 fx12 powerpc and microblaze edition. On this spartan 3e starter board there is no powerpc core implemented in the fpga so we can only add the xilinx microblaze processor as the processor that will be included in the embedded design. Preliminary and system setup 1 download and install xilinx ise webpack v.
The switch at the lower left of the board sw8 should be set to vext up. Dec 30, 20 access and use xilinx spartan 3e fpga devices in your designs. Xilinx assumes no obligation to correct any errors contained in the information or to advise you of any. The fivemember family offers densities ranging from 100,000 to 1. Playing with spartan 3e starter kit a few months ago i was at the mexico city airport waiting for my flight departure and to kill time i went to look at magazines shop and found a linux journal with an article that cough my eye beremetal hacks with fpga programming marco fioretti. Full installer for linux, be prepared its about a 5.
This tutorial will show you how to create a simple xilinx ise project based on the. The spartan3e family of fpgas is specifically designed to meet the needs of high volume, costsensitive consumer electronic applications. In this tutorial, the picoblaze microcontroller is used to control the lcd. Install cable drivers, sollte man deaktivieren, da es nichts bringt, au. Xilinx ise can be installed on most popular linux distributions indeed. Alternatively, a howto can be downloaded which describes such a configuration, and it is. Since the group and user id must be kept in sync with the head node, run the following commands to setup the sparsrvc group and user prior to installing spartan 16 on the compute. Extract the downloaded archive into its own directory then from the command. Xilinx ise simulation tutorial simulate a verilog or vhdl module using xilinx ise webpack edition. Install xilinx vivado on linux ubuntucentos youtube. Prior to using howto, an appropriate configuration for the chosen board must be performed.
This tutorial is designed to help new users become familiar with using the spartan3e board. When i have looked at the board and ohmd out different signals between the fx2, cpld. Before commencing this tutorial, it would be helpful to download the spartan 3e fpga starter kit board user guide 1, and the picoblaze 8bit embedded microcontroller user guide 2. Mar 02, 2015 but we dont think xilinx will abandon ise completely anytime sooner. Click on design tools click on ise webpack software click on download ise webpack software for windows and linux. Though ive had problems with porting the lm32 to both spartan 3 and spartan 3e too i couldnt synthesize. This tutorial is mainly for people who never program a fpga and will make a project called blink that will turn a led on the board on and off every second. If this is the start of a new project you can create a new source file by choosing projectnew source. Also need to get a video which uses only the 8 colors which can be represented by spartan 3e board in order to get a clean output.
The board comes with an integrated platform cable usb. However, the spartan 3 starter kit uses only stake pins. Click on the tutorials folder link next to this document on the lab manual webpage. May, 2005 spartan 3 starter kit board only supports the jtag configuration method.
In order to program and communicate with the spartan3e starter board, you must download and install the free xilinx ise webpack software. The spartan 3 starter board provides a powerful, selfcontained development platform for designs targeting the spartan3 fpga from xilinx. A full range of theoretical models are available from the most intuitive user interface in the business. The outline of the keyed connector appears around the j5 header, as shown in figure 1.
The spartan 3e starter board is chosen for this tutorial since it is the usual starter fpga board for most student engineers. Choose verilog moduleand call the source file tutorial. Howto setup uclinux for the spartan 3e starter kit artikel. I have set the loop unrolling to minimum 5 by default, decrease this number for bigger chips. Simple 3to8 decoder part1 starting a new project 2 start the xilinx ise 8. This tutorial is designed to help new users become familiar with using the spartan 3e board. Jun 11, 20 implementation details i use a digilent nexys2 board with a spartan 3e 500k. Spartan3 for highest density and pincount applications. It refer to a spartan 3e1600 microblaze development board. But we dont think xilinx will abandon ise completely anytime sooner. This lab is written for the spartan 3e starter board revision d so we have to select that board and click on the next button. It features a 200k gate spartan3, onboard io devices, and 1mb fast asyncronous sram, making it the perfect platform to experiment with any new design, from a simple logic circuit to an embedded.
A license file is required to use the web edition of xilinx ise, but it is free as well and can be renewed an unlimited number of times. Implementation details i use a digilent nexys2 board with a spartan 3e 500k. This indicates that the firmware was successfully loaded. Family spartan 3e device xc3s500e package fg320 speed 4 synthesis tool xst vhdlverilog simulator isim vhdlverilog preferred language verilog d. I bought a book on amazon video game engine development guide using xilinx soc board. I am a new user so i do not know whether it s a mistake on my side in accessing the software or i should go for an older version altogether. So the only way to use any of these devices is to use ise. Introducing the spartan 3e and vhdl ii revision history number date description name 0.
These families of field programmable gate arrays fpgas are specifically designed to meet the needs of high volume, costsensitive electronic applications. There is a project mentioned on this newsgroup that replaced the cpld code with something else, so an open source driver could download bitfiles to the spartan3e board, bypassing impact completely. Ideal for logic integration, dsp coprocessing and embedded control, requiring significant processing and narrow or few interfaces. The reference genome and feature file are already present for the exampledata. Sexy digital synthesizer piano implemented on a fpga spartan 3e xilinx duration. Spartan 18 for windows, macintosh, and linux the latest release of the ultimate desktop application for chemistry research in industry and academia. Getting started with spartan3e fpga and verilog the.
Hi, i have recently buy an xilinx fpga development spartan3e xc3s500epqg208 board 4. On the create a new source page, click new source to add a new source file. Spartan 3e kit, windows drivers install dove audio. With xup, students can access online support and free vivado and ise. Xilinx ise and spartan3 tutorial james duckworth, hauke daempfling 7 of 30 click on the decoder. Getting started with the xilinx spartan3an starter kit. Introducing the spartan 3e fpga and vhdl ii revision history number date description name 0. To download a reference genome and genome feature file for your favorite bacteria, go to the ensembl website. During installation of spartan 16, the installer will create the spartan compute service group and user, sparsrvc. Assigns signals to pins implement design synthesis, place, route generate reports generate bitstream file to program fpga digilent adept or xilinx impact program to download bit file to the fpga on the atlys board vhdl file e. Also need to get a video which uses only the 8 colors which can be represented by spartan3e board in order to get a clean output. The spartan 3e family of fpgas is specifically designed to meet the needs of high volume, costsensitive consumer electronic applications.
Yea youre going to have to get an account with xilinx, sorry. Download ebook xilinx wiki lttng for xilinx zynq linux. For reference designs and documentation, please visit xilinxs spartan3e support page. Xilinx ise and spartan 3 tutorial james duckworth, hauke daempfling 7 of 30 click on the decoder.
Xilinx ug230 spartan3e starter kit board user guide. If you open xilinxs impact with the programmer connected to the computer and a circuit, you should be able to execute a boundary scan. In this article youll see how to install the xilinx fpga design tools, how to use. This code should probably work on most xilinx chips. Choose vhdl module and call the source file tutorial. These instructions assume that you have created or obtained a bit file. You will need to describe the behavior of the decoder using statements in the architecture body. Xilinx officially supports red hat enterprise linux rhel and suse enterprise linux sel, both 64 and 32 bit architercures. Bluecat linux board support guide for xilinx spartan3e 1600e boards 3. Keypad controller using fpga spartan 3e basys2 development board. To obtain the install data visit the official download page. Jun 08, 2011 video tutorial on how to make a simple counter in vhdl for the basys2 board, which contains a xilinx spartan 3e fpga. Hi, i have recently buy an xilinx fpga development spartan 3e xc3s500epqg208 board 4. Jumpstart your next class project with help from the xilinx university program xup.
This tutorial is designed to assist users who wish to use the lcd screen on the spartan3e board. An icon will appear in the bottom left of the web browsers frame. Before commencing this tutorial, it would be helpful to download the spartan3e fpga starter kit. Download the windows installers here and follow the instructions. References references used throughout this user guide are listed below. This will download your fpga configuration from the platform flash. These devices have enhanced system performance and an increased amount of logic per io, in comparison with the spartan 3 family of devices. Xilinx ise web edition is a free version of xilinx ise design suite that can be downloaded from xilinx at no charge. They take you through the use of impact to download this file to the spartan 3e fpga on the basys board. Linux and windows, making this article useful for almost anyone with a. The official documentation about xilinx ise installation and licensing can be found in the xilinx design tools installation and licensing guide. Access and use xilinx spartan3e fpga devices in your designs. Being a free version, it provides synthesis and programming capabilities for a limited number of xilinx target devices. This page is a record of the problems i had getting my spartan3e starter kit up and running.
The image below shows xilinx impact running under linux mint 7 gloria with a boundary scan of my spartan3e board. Mar 20, 2015 keypad controller using fpga spartan 3e basys2 development board. Download ebook xilinx wiki lttng for xilinx zynq linux xilinx wiki lttng for xilinx zynq linux getting the books xilinx wiki lttng for xilinx zynq linux now is not type of challenging means. Need to modify the matlab file appropriately to obtain the pixel information and the reader. How to create and program flash prom xcf04s on spartan 3e. Video tutorial on how to make a simple counter in vhdl for the basys2 board, which contains a xilinx spartan 3e fpga. Spartan 3 for highest density and pincount applications. Getting started with the xilinx spartan3an starter kit infn. These devices have enhanced system performance and an increased amount of logic per io, in comparison with the spartan3 family of devices. Chu, fpga prototyping by vhdl examples xilinx spartan 3 version.
10 1368 1416 151 421 994 1294 357 865 1361 772 1480 1249 1596 665 1299 830 585 414 1617 1372 1168 1119 240 243 553 521 1647 1377 552 1568 1212 1044 1228 1512 844 825 1190 584 1489 227 1009 847